The Answer: Who is the Son of Adam?
The answer to the "Son of Adam" crossword clue is CAIN. In the Book of Genesis, Cain is the firstborn son of Adam and Eve, making him the "Son of Adam." Delving Deeper: The Story of Cain
Cain's story is one of the earliest and most impactful in religious texts. Here's a brief overview:
- Birth and Parentage: Cain was born to Adam and Eve after their exile from the Garden of Eden.
- Occupation: He became a tiller of the ground, working the land to produce crops.
- The Offering: Cain offered the fruit of the ground to God, while his brother Abel, a keeper of sheep, offered the firstlings of his flock.
- Rejection and Jealousy: God favored Abel's offering, leading to Cain's jealousy and resentment.
- The Crime: In a fit of rage, Cain murdered his brother Abel, marking him as the first murderer in biblical history.
- Punishment: As a consequence of his actions, Cain was cursed by God and became a wanderer and fugitive on the earth.

Tips for Solving Crossword Clues
Solving crossword puzzles can be both challenging and rewarding. Here are some tips to help you conquer even the most perplexing clues:
- Read the Clue Carefully: Pay close attention to every word in the clue, as even seemingly insignificant words can provide valuable hints.
- Consider the Length of the Answer: The number of spaces provided for the answer is a crucial piece of information. Count the spaces and look for words that fit.
- Look for Common Patterns: Certain types of clues appear frequently in crosswords, such as anagrams, synonyms, and homophones. Learn to recognize these patterns.
- Use Crossings to Your Advantage: Fill in the letters you know from intersecting words to narrow down the possibilities for the remaining clues.
- Don't Be Afraid to Guess: If you're stuck on a clue, make an educated guess based on your knowledge and intuition. You can always correct it later if you're wrong.
